FLO Enables GM Plug and Charge on FLO DC Fast Chargers Across Canada

Retrieved on: 
Tuesday, March 19, 2024

All GM EV drivers are provided with access to GM's Plug and Charge, which is enabled by FLO's autocharge software.

Key Points: 
  • All GM EV drivers are provided with access to GM's Plug and Charge, which is enabled by FLO's autocharge software.
  • The feature allows GM EV drivers to begin a fast-charging session simply by plugging in their vehicle at one of FLO's fast charging stations across Canada.
  • To use GM's Plug and Charge feature at a FLO charger, a GM EV driver links their FLO account with their myBrand App (myChevrolet/myCadillac/myGMC) and enables the Plug and Charge feature.
  • "GM's Plug and Charge enabled by FLO creates a simplified, seamless and consistent charging experience for GM EV drivers," said Mathew Palmer, Director, EV Ecosystems, GM Canada.

SEALSQ Selected to Secure VESTEL’s Next Generation “Plug & Charge” EV Charging Stations

Retrieved on: 
Friday, February 23, 2024

“Plug and Charge” is a technological concept initially introduced by ISO 15118, the international standard for charging EVs to enable a more user-convenient and secure way of charging.

Key Points: 
  • “Plug and Charge” is a technological concept initially introduced by ISO 15118, the international standard for charging EVs to enable a more user-convenient and secure way of charging.
  • All charging stations will need to support this standard in the near future, which is applicable to both wired (AC and DC charging) and wireless charging use cases.
  • From a security standpoint, Plug & Charge process requires the EV and charging station to establish and share a secure communication link.
  • Globally, the deployment of EV charging stations should increase at a 31% CAGR to more than 66 million units by 2030, according to the IHS.
